Wok Every Day
by Barbara Grunes, Virgina Van Vynckt, and Sheri Giblin
The author has changed the long thought opinion of wok only an integral part of cuisine and only meant for making stir fries. They have gone a step ahead to explain the extensive use of wok in almost any type of cooking right from entrees, side dishes, savory to mouth watering desserts.
Complete information on this versatile pan and direction for preparing stir fried pound cake with strawberries, spare ribs with kumquats, green Chile, ravioli tossed with pancetta and many more. A very pleasing and delightful cook book with various recipes that includes all type of cooking done in one and only one wok.
